The old, old story
Description: page 13 In: Rotary Club of Manila. The Rotary Balita No. 600 to 623Summary: "Please now, honey, just one more." "No." "Why not? Don't hold off just to be mean." "No." "It means so much to me, dearest. Please now, just one, and then I promise - "No." "Most girls would be flattered to death to have me urging them like this. Know that?" Still she shakes her head. "Don't you want me to even like you any more?" "Ye-es." "Well then, you might be a little more agreeable about such a small matter, dear." "No." "Come on, now. Be a good sport. Just close your eyes and - " "No." "Open those pretty red lips just a tiny bit and -" "No." Silly, isn't it? But after all he was only trying to get that last spoonful of cereal inside his daughter. - No. 238. Mrs. Flanagan: Was your old man in comfortable circumstances when he died?
